Brazil Launches Compliance Monitoring of 18 Adult Websites for Age Verification

BRASILIA, Brazil — Brazil’s National Data Protection Authority (ANPD) has begun monitoring 18 high-traffic adult websites to assess compliance with the country’s Digital Statute for Children and Adolescents (Digital ECA), which requires age-verification measures for users accessing adult content from within Brazil.

In a statement released Friday, the agency said the purpose of this initial monitoring stage is to determine whether website operators are implementing safeguards designed to prevent access by children and adolescents. The ANPD also said it is gathering information and data that will help guide future regulatory decisions.

Formal enforcement measures are not expected to begin until January, provided the agency follows the timeline it previously announced.

According to the statement, the 18 websites selected for monitoring account for approximately 98% of adult-content web traffic in Brazil. The sites include tube platforms, creator subscription services, a webcam platform and two escort advertising websites:

Earlier this month, the ANPD also introduced a public complaints portal that allows citizens to report potential violations of the Digital ECA. The reporting system is intended to help the agency identify possible cases of noncompliance as it continues preparing for the enforcement phase scheduled for next year.
